16 Bible Verses about Taking A Wife

Most Relevant Verses

Genesis 24:4

but that you will go to my land and to my family, and take a wife for my son, for Isaac."

Genesis 24:7

Yahweh, the God of heaven who took me from the house of my father and from the land of my family, and who spoke to me and swore to me, saying, 'to your offspring I will give this land,' he will send his angel before you, and you shall take a wife for my son from there.

Genesis 24:38

But you shall go to the house of my father, and to my family, and you shall take a wife for my son.'

Genesis 24:40

And he said to me, 'Yahweh, before whom I have walked, shall send his angel with you and will make your journey successful. And you shall take a wife for my son from my family, and from the house of my father.

Genesis 28:2

Arise, go to Paddan-Aram, to the house of Bethuel, your mother's father, and take for yourself a wife from there, from the daughters of Laban your mother's brother.

Genesis 28:6

Now Esau saw that Isaac had blessed Jacob and sent him away to Paddan-Aram, to take for himself a wife from there, and he blessed him and instructed him, saying, "You must not take a wife from the daughters of Canaan,"

Judges 12:9

He had thirty sons. He gave his thirty daughters away in marriage outside [his clan] and brought in from outside thirty young women for his sons. He judged Israel for seven years.

Ezra 2:61

And from the descendants of the priests: the descendants of Habaiah, the descendants of Hakkoz, and the descendants of Barzillai (who took a wife from the daughters of Barzillai the Gileadite, and was called by their name).

Nehemiah 7:63

And from the priests: the descendants of Hobaiah, the descendants of Hakkoz, the descendants of Barzillai (who had taken as a wife from the daughters of Barzillai the Gileadite and was called by their name).

Matthew 1:20

But [as] he was considering these things, behold, an angel of the Lord appeared to him in a dream, saying, "Joseph, son of David, do not be afraid to take Mary [as] your wife, for what has been conceived in her is from the Holy Spirit.

Mark 12:20

There were seven brothers, and the first took a wife. And [when he] died, he did not leave descendants.

Mark 12:21

And the second took her, and he died without leaving descendants. And the third likewise.

Luke 20:29

Now there were seven brothers, and the first took a wife [and] died childless,

Luke 20:31

and the third took her, and likewise also the seven did not leave children and died.
